【问题标题】:How can I get the string between two tags [closed]如何获取两个标签之间的字符串[关闭]
【发布时间】:2012-04-04 09:16:38
【问题描述】:

我想知道如何在两个已知标签之间获取一个字符串(或字符串数​​组)。 例如我有这个字符串

string var1="my first video is [video]http://video.com/aaa[/video] and my second is[video id=\"1\" length=\"3\"]http://video.com/bbb[/video]";

如何获得这些值http://video.com/aaahttp://video.com/bbb

【问题讨论】:

  • 你甚至不需要正则表达式。
  • 这个问题太模糊了。你需要展示一些作品。你试过什么代码?你做了什么研究。否则它将被关闭。

标签: c# regex strip


【解决方案1】:

使用这种模式:@"\[video.*?\](.*?)\[/video\]",然后获得第 1 组。我不会发布整个代码,因为我不想为你做你的工作。阅读 C# 正则表达式、模式并尝试使用此模式编写代码。

【讨论】:

  • 谢谢。我明白了,使用匹配你的模式。
猜你喜欢
  • 2014-11-07
  • 1970-01-01
  • 2018-03-25
  • 2014-02-26
  • 2014-01-14
  • 2019-08-11
  • 1970-01-01
  • 2012-09-17
  • 1970-01-01
相关资源
最近更新 更多